BanksDataWorldWide

An open-source database that compiles comprehensive information for banks worldwide, including logos, official names, SWIFT codes, email addresses, websites, card colors, text colors, brand colors, countries, and customer service details. It also provides readily available packages for easy integration.

Enhancing Credit analysis using Geospatial techniques. The predictive model is built on logistic regression and decision tree algorithms and produces an estimated default probability of the applicant. Models are built on normalised data to cover all possible scenarios from real life. The predictive probability will determine good and bad custome…
